    Mr. West is a native of Houston, TX and has been directing choirs for almost 10 years. He holds a Master of Arts in music education, with distinction, from Columbia University and a Bachelor of Music in choral music education from Lamar University. A magna cum laude graduate of Lamar University, Mr. West studied voice with Professor Debra Greschner, piano with Drs. Roger Keele and Kingchi Au, and organ with Dr. Scott Feldhausen. Mr. West also performed in the nationally recognized Lamar University A Cappella Choir for three years and served as principal accompanist for the Lamar University Grand Chorus for two years. Before moving to Beaumont to pursue formal training, Mr. West was Assistant Director of Choral Ensembles and Staff Pianist at Resurrection Church and on the voice faculty of All About Music and Arts School in Houston. In Southeast Texas, he played for several regional competitions, choirs, children’s choruses, and solo vocal and instrumental concerts and performances. Additionally, Mr. West served as Assistant Musical Director and Pianist for Lamar Opera Theatre and as Principal Accompanist for the Beaumont Interfaith Choral Society. He continues to perform at the keyboard in the Beaumont and Greater Houston areas.  

    As a lyric tenor, Mr. West completed studies abroad in summer 2011 on scholarship in the Concert Studio of the American Institute of Musical Studies’ Summer Vocal Institute in Graz, Austria. Mr. West is the recipient of several merit-based academic scholarships and awards including the TMEA Undergraduate Scholarship in Music Education, TMEA Student Teacher Scholarship, TCDA Scholarship, the Jo Swindall Holt Memorial Grant from the Delta Omicron Foundation, and the Mamie Vivian Hawkins Scholarship in Excellence and Academics among others. Throughout his undergraduate career, Mr. West was academically recognized every semester including three President's List appointments.

    An award-winning essayist and scholar, Mr. West was a finalist in the 2010 TMEA Southwestern Musician Essay Contest for Pre-Service Music Educators for his entry, “Molding Young Musicians, Changing Young Lives: Music Education for the Future Generation.” Additionally, Mr. West was a Research Scholar as a part of the Ronald E. McNair Post-Baccalaureate Achievement Program at Lamar University. His senior thesis project was titled “Perceptions of Vibrato in High School and Undergraduate Choral Ensembles: a Study in Aesthetics” and can be found in the Lamar University McNair Research Journal. Mr. West was invited to present his paper at the Texas Music Educators Association Clinic/Convention in February 2012 and the National Association of Teachers of Singing National Conference in June 2012.

    Prior to his appointment in Crosby, Mr. West was Director of Music at First Christian Church in Beaumont for three years. A highly demanded and active church musician in southeast Texas, Mr. West also held music staff appointments at Pinecrest Baptist Church, St. John the Evangelist Catholic Church, and St. Henry Catholic Church. His professional and academic affiliations include the American Guild of Organists, American Choral Directors Association, Texas Music Educators Association, Texas Choral Directors Association, Delta Omicron Professional International Music Fraternity, the Council on Undergraduate Research, Phi Beta Delta Honor Society for International Scholars, and the Association of Texas Professional Educators.

    As a choral conductor and music educator, his students consistently receive superior and excellent ratings from adjudicators at UIL and TMEA competitions. In addition to his duties in CISD as Director of Choral Programs, Mr. West serves as Piano Collaborator on the music staff of Good Shepherd United Methodist Church in Cypress.
